While the Cypriot government makes talk of total demilitarization of the island, the Turkish occupation forces steadily maintain and add to their military defenses and weapon systems.
The role of the UN (and UNFICYP) has been to deny the construction of such defenses, and to excuse such construction as "public works". A most recent example was with the construction of new military installations on the Roka area, near Pyli Lefkosia (Pulh Leukwsias).
Mr. Arotis, who is a member of the Cypriot government, declared that a grievance and complaint will be expressed and filed with the UN. After 21 years of inaction on the part of the UN and international "community", one would figure that the above action is a waste of time and effort...
